Understanding Love Languages: Speaking Each Other's Heart
In the tapestry of human relationships, love manifests in diverse forms. While we all desire to feel loved and appreciated, our preferred methods of receiving affection can differ dramatically. Enter the concept of "love languages," a framework that illuminates these distinct ways we express and receive love. By learning to interpret each other's love languages, couples can build deeper relationships, fostering a more fulfilling and harmonious dynamic.
- copyright of affirmation often resonate with those who feel most loved when their partner praises their qualities.
- Thoughtful gestures speak volumes to individuals who value tangible acts of love. Cleaning the dishes, running errands, or simply lending a helping hand can strengthen their sense of affection.
- Present-giving hold special importance for those who feel most loved when they receive meaningful presents. It's not always about the monetary cost; rather, it's the intentionality behind the gift that matters.
- Shared moments are paramount to individuals who crave closeness. Spending uninterrupted moments engaging in meaningful conversations strengthens their bonds.
- Body language is a powerful love language for those who express love through physical means. Holding hands, cuddling, kissing, or even a simple hug can transmit deep feelings.
By embracing the concept of love languages, couples can unlock a deeper understanding of each other's needs and desires, fostering a more nurturing environment. It's about learning to speak love in a way that connects most to your partner, creating a more fulfilling and satisfying relationship.
